Kline Galland’s social media community has been established to provide a safe, informative place for discussion, as well as offer a resource for Kline Galland staff, board, donors and volunteers. Users are encouraged to post questions and comments, but should remember that Kline Galland is a moderated community. We welcome your comments, but expect interactions to be courteous and on-topic. To that end, Kline Galland has established the following policy to guide the online discussion. We reserve the right to remove comments that:
• Suggest or encourage illegal activity, or violate any applicable federal, state, local or international law or regulation, including those protecting intellectual property rights (such as copyrights or trademarks);
• Contain any material which is defamatory, obscene, indecent, abusive, offensive, violent, inflammatory or otherwise objectionable; this includes any material that is hateful or harassing on the basis of religion, national origin, ethnicity, race, class, color, gender, age, disability, sexual orientation, gender identity or expression, any other legally protected characteristic;
• Contain multiple successive off-topic posts by a single user or repetitive posts copied and pasted by multiple users, or spam;
• Contain sensitive, private or personally identifiable information; and/or
• Involve commercial activities, sales or advertising, or exist solely to promote or endorse services or products that are irrelevant to Kline Galland (Note: non-commercial links that are relevant to the topic or another comment are acceptable). Users who do not comply with the stated protocol may see their comments removed and/or find themselves blocked from the community. The views expressed in comments reflect those of the author and do not necessarily reflect the official views of Kline Galland or any of its subsidiaries. Khang (Harrison) began his career with Kline Galland in our Nursing Assistant Academy and graduated in February 2020, just before the pandemic. Since then he has earned his RN, returned to us, and advanced from Primary Nurse to Assistant Director of Nursing in our Transitional Care Unit.

Harrison brings skill, compassion, and a positive spirit to every shift. We are proud to celebrate his remarkable growth and dedication to exceptional care.
